## Design Goals
|
|
||||||
- Cross Platform (lnx, mac, win, bsd, rpi) Linux First, support for others later.
|
|
||||||
- Node.JS based Manager and Worker code bases
|
|
||||||
- Extreme Minimal OS Dependancies. sdl-mgr self hosts all the necessary code to deploy and coordinate a cluster. Including distrubution of Node binaries.
|
|
||||||
- Automate Update Workflows
|
|
||||||
- Zero Technical Debt (ideal)
|
|
||||||
- Sane handling of sdl-workers comming and going, being added or removed.
|
|
||||||
- Zero sdl-wkr Configuration (ideal) - Install > Run > Listen to UDP Bcast > Auto Join MQTT for cluster command and control.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
### Security
|
|
||||||
- Security considerations TLS, Auth, etc. are future scopes of work. At this stage we are focused on getting the manager and workers up and running as a Minimum Viable Product (MVP) for a cluster of SDL workers. But we are also thinking forward about security and cross platform support so those features will be easy to implement later without a major code refactor.
|
|
||||||
- The current assumption is that SDL runs in a segmented subnet with restricted access. And that we do not have malicious actors trying to compromise the network or poison the open MQTT broker.

### SDL Worker Install Script
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Once the sdl-mgr is running, it broadcasts the install command over UDP. On your worker host, run the following command to listen for the install command on your worker.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
nc -u -l -k 10101 | jq -r '.msg.sdl_wkr_install_cmd[]'
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
> **NOTE**: If you have a firewall, you must allow SDL Worker to listen on UDP port 10101.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
The install command will look like the following, both curl and wget commands are supported.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
curl -s http://10.0.0.144:8081/dist/install-sdl-wkr.sh | bash -s 10.0.0.144:8081
|
|
||||||
```
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
### SDL Worker Auto Update Process
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Once a worker is joined to a manager's MQTT broker, it will automatically update to the latest version of SDL deployed by the manager.

## Experiments
|
|
||||||
- Within each Project Scope experiments can be conducted (run) as a specific configuration or permuation of variable to test.
|
|
||||||
- Each experiment represents a set of parrallized jobs for the cluster to execute on.
|
|
||||||
- L0 Raw Results will be collected and stored in a run S3 Bucket.
|
|
||||||
- L1 Analysis Results will be collected and stored in a run S3 Bucket
|
|
||||||
- L1 Analysis represents an other set of parrallized jobs for the cluster to execute on.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
### Run Engine (RE)
|
|
||||||
- Run Engines (RE): May be a Python, Rust, C++, etc. executable/script that is forked by the sdl-wkr Node.JS process.
|
|
||||||
- RE get input configuration from the local sdl-wkr process.
|
|
||||||
- RE communicate only with the sdl-wkr process.
|
|
||||||
- But RE processes may read and write direclty to S3
|
|
||||||
- the sdl-wkr process communicates with the SDL Manager (sdl-mgr) process to notify on status of jobs.
